I am running a Sundown Audio X12 with dual 4 (version2). I keep reading this thing can take 2k+ all day (rated at 1500w but most say underrated). I have 1000w Alpine on it now and its very decent but wanting more.

What I want is 2000 RMS at 2 ohm BUT I want it to be 1ohm stable for when I decide the one 12" isnt enough, I can upgrade to two D4's and run 1ohm load to the amp and get more power.

Big 3 with 1/0g OFC wire, same wire to the trunk. Am adding a 2nd yellowtop battery when I relocate the amp's in the next week or so, since I have a spare sitting here. I will upgrade the alt before I run the amp at 1 ohm.

Recommend something to me please?

Features

Inputs: The amplifier offers both RCA line-level and speaker-level inputs for 2 channels. The supplied speaker-level input harness allows you to connect this amplifier to a receiver without preamp outputs; aftermarket or factory. The speaker level inputs will accept the output from a high powered radio.

Controls

Low Pass Filter: The amp has a low-pass filter, continuously variable from 50-200 Hz with a slope of 24dB/octave. This being a mono subwoofer amp, the crossover is always engaged.

Subsonic Filter: This amp utilizes a subsonic filter to eliminate super low frequencies that can rob power and damage speakers. The subsonic filter settings are 15 Hz, 30 Hz, and off.

Bass EQ: The Bass EQ circuit provides a variable boost (0-12dB) with an adjustable center frequency (30-80 Hz).
